Transaction 4080203f15f6156ed707a7a93dba7f10139843ef086968f66e10236068920454

1 Input
2 Outputs
  • 4080203f15f6156ed707a7a93dba7f10139843ef086968f66e10236068920454:0
  • value  90090
    address  12grR1fueTLz3TgBLESF5U4dYvStAi45Va
  • 4080203f15f6156ed707a7a93dba7f10139843ef086968f66e10236068920454:1
  • value  171444
    address  1NjvSLdLjtef47twynY162BhVMVzvXZwC6